Getting Started

Authentication

Realtime Database

Firestore

useUpdateMutation

Perform a multi-path update without replacing data at the parent reference.

Usage

import { ref } from "firebase/database";
import { useUpdateMutation } from "@tanstack-query-firebase/react/database";

const rootRef = ref(database);
const { mutate } = useUpdateMutation(rootRef);
mutate({ "users/ada/score": 10, "users/ada/updatedAt": Date.now() });